- Avula YashwanthDec 10, 2021 · 4 years agoCrypto harvesting, also known as crypto mining or staking, is a process where individuals or organizations use their computing power to solve complex mathematical problems and validate transactions on a blockchain network. This process requires specialized hardware and consumes a significant amount of electricity. The risks of crypto harvesting include the potential for hardware failure, the volatility of the crypto market, and the possibility of falling victim to scams or hacking attempts. However, the rewards can be substantial, with successful miners or stakers earning valuable cryptocurrencies as a reward for their efforts. It's important to carefully consider the risks and rewards before getting involved in crypto harvesting, and to take necessary precautions to protect your investments and personal information.
